#176886 Hex Color Code

#176886

The Hexadecimal Color #176886 is a contrast shade of Teal. #176886 RGB value is rgb(23, 104, 134). RGB Color Model of #176886 consists of 9% red, 40% green and 52% blue. HSL color Mode of #176886 has 196°(degrees) Hue, 71% Saturation and 31% Lightness. #176886 color has an wavelength of 496.59259n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#176886 is #339999.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#176886 is #168. The Closest Color to #176886 is #008080. Official Name of #176886 Hex Code is Matisse.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#176886 is 83 Cyan 22 Magenta 0 Yellow 47 Black and #176886 CMY is 83, 22,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#176886 is hsl(196,71,31,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(196, 83, 53).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#176886 is 9.6, 11.8, 24.32.
Hex8 Value of #176886 is #176886FF. Decimal Value of #176886 is 1534086 and Octal Value of #176886 is 5664206. Binary Value of #176886 is 10111, 1101000, 10000110 and Android of #176886 is 4279724166 / 0xff176886.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#176886 is 0.21, 0.258, 0.258 and YIQ Color Space of #176886 is 83.201, -57.9069, -7.7955.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#176886 is 8.15, 13.42, 24.11.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#176886 is 40.9, -12.39, -23.25.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#176886 is 40.9, -26.53, -31.47.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#176886 is 40.9, 26.35, 241.95. Hunter Lab variable of #176886 is 34.35, -10.23, -17.93.

Various Color Shades of #176886

To get 25% Saturated #176886 Color, you need to convert the hex color #176886 to the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, increase the saturation value by 25%, and then convert it back to the hex color. To desaturate a color by 25%, we need to reduce its saturation level while keeping the same hue and lightness. Saturation represents the intensity or vividness of a color. A 100% saturation means the color is fully vivid, while a 0% saturation results in a shade of gray. To make a color 25% darker or 25% lighter, you need to reduce the intensity of each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components by 25% or increase it to 25%. Inverting a #176886 hex color involves converting each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components to their complementary values. The complementary color is found by subtracting each component's value from the maximum value of 255.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#176886

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
